- The distance between Tucurui, Brazil and Kråkenes, Sogn Og Fjordane, Norway is approximately 8,639 km or 5,368 mi.
- To reach Tucurui in this distance one would set out from Kråkenes, Sogn Og Fjordane bearing 236.5°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Tucurui bearing 203.1° or SSW .
- Tucurui has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as Kråkenes, Sogn Og Fjordane has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The annual average temperature is 18.9 °C (34°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.7 °C (19.3°F) less in Tucurui.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1267.6 mm (49.9 in) more which is equivalent to 1267.6 l/m² (31.11 US gal/ft²) or 12,676,000 l/ha (1,355,149 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 46.3° higher in Tucurui than in Kråkenes, Sogn Og Fjordane.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.1%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 19.5°C (35°F) higher.
